1. New Mexico is a glass of wine nation. And also it is great red wine. Franciscan Garca de Ziga as well as a monk named Antonio de Arteaga started growing red wine grapes along the Rio Grande around 1629. By the late 19th century, New Mexico was the red wine growing region in the United States, creating over a million gallons annually.

Taos Pueblo has actually been occupied for over a thousand years. For at least 1,000 years, the people of Taos Pueblo have lived in their surreal, multi-story-apartment-like town.

Albuquerque is known for a food society it can call its very own. The Mexican food below is called New Mexican, a blend in between the indigenous pueblo influences and also its neighbor to the south, Mexico.
